Advertisement

TDengine数据库基本操作指南.docx

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
本文档为初学者提供了一份详尽的TDengine数据库基本操作指南,涵盖了数据表创建、数据插入与查询等核心内容,旨在帮助用户快速上手并掌握TDengine数据库的基础使用方法。 本段落介绍了TDengine数据库的安装与参数配置过程。首先从官网下载相应的安装包。其次,需要注意的是TDengine数据库只能在Linux系统(如centOS7及以上版本)上进行安装。完成安装后,可以使用systemctl start t命令启动服务。此外,还提供了关于TDengine数据库的基础操作文档供参考。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• TDengine.docx
    优质
    本文档为初学者提供了一份详尽的TDengine数据库基本操作指南,涵盖了数据表创建、数据插入与查询等核心内容,旨在帮助用户快速上手并掌握TDengine数据库的基础使用方法。 本段落介绍了TDengine数据库的安装与参数配置过程。首先从官网下载相应的安装包。其次,需要注意的是TDengine数据库只能在Linux系统(如centOS7及以上版本)上进行安装。完成安装后,可以使用systemctl start t命令启动服务。此外,还提供了关于TDengine数据库的基础操作文档供参考。
  • 神通.docx
    优质
    本手册详细介绍了神通数据库的各项操作方法与技巧,包括但不限于安装配置、数据管理、安全管理及性能优化等内容,旨在帮助用户高效使用神通数据库系统。 《神通数据库创建与管理手册》涵盖了如何使用神通数据库进行表空间的建立、用户账户的设置以及SQL脚本导入等功能的操作指南。该手册旨在帮助用户掌握神通数据库的基本操作,确保数据的有效管理和维护。
  • 神通
    优质
    《神通数据库的基本操作指南》是一本面向初学者的实用手册,详细介绍如何安装、配置以及使用神通数据库进行数据管理。书中涵盖SQL语言基础及实践案例,帮助读者快速掌握数据库操作技巧。 神通数据库的简单操作包括创建表、插入数据、查询数据以及更新和删除记录等基本步骤。这些操作可以帮助用户有效地管理和访问存储在神通数据库中的信息。
  • DB2
    优质
    《DB2数据库基础操作指南》是一本专为初学者设计的手册,深入浅出地介绍了如何安装、配置和管理IBM DB2数据库系统,帮助读者掌握基本查询及维护技能。 文档为公司培训资料,涵盖DB2数据库的日常操作及常用命令,适合职场新手使用。
  • virtuoso步骤.docx
    优质
    本文档为《Virtuoso基本操作步骤指南》,详细介绍了Virtuoso软件的基本使用方法和操作流程,旨在帮助初学者快速掌握其核心功能。 从启动虚拟机开始到配置工艺库和设计库,并最终创建原理图的详细图文解说。
  • MongoDB实验:与实例
    优质
    本教程提供MongoDB数据库的基本操作指南和实用示例,帮助初学者快速掌握文档型数据库的核心概念和技术。 本段落详细介绍了MongoDB数据库的基础操作流程,从启动MongoDB服务到连接服务器、创建数据库和集合、数据的插入、查询、更新和删除以及索引操作。通过实例演示了每个操作的具体步骤和方法,帮助初学者掌握MongoDB的使用技巧。 适合人群:对NoSQL数据库有兴趣的初学者和技术爱好者。 使用场景及目标: ①了解如何启动MongoDB服务和连接服务器; ②学会在MongoDB中创建数据库、集合并进行基本的数据操作; ③熟悉MongoDB的索引管理; ④能够通过具体的实例练习提高实践能力。 阅读建议:跟随文章提供的实验步骤进行实际操作,在实践中加深理解。同时可以查阅更多MongoDB官方文档,扩展自己的知识面。
  • MongoDB.doc
    优质
    本文档为初学者提供MongoDB数据库的基础操作指导,涵盖安装配置、数据模型设计及CRUD操作等内容,帮助读者快速掌握MongoDB的基本使用方法。 ### MongoDB 数据库基本操作 #### 一、创建数据库 在 MongoDB 中,创建数据库是一个非常直观且简单的步骤。当你试图向一个尚未存在的数据库中写入数据时,MongoDB 会自动为你创建这个数据库。例如,你可以使用 `use mydatabase` 命令来切换到名为 `mydatabase` 的数据库。如果该数据库尚不存在,MongoDB 将会自动创建它。 #### 二、创建集合 集合是 MongoDB 中存储数据的基本单位,类似于关系型数据库中的表。可以使用 `db.createCollection(name, options)` 方法来创建集合。这里 `name` 参数表示你希望创建的集合名称,而 `options` 参数则是可选的,用于设置一些特殊选项。 **示例代码**: ```javascript db.createCollection(mycollection, { capped: true, size: 5242880 }); ``` 在这个例子中,我们创建了一个名为 `mycollection` 的集合,并将其设置为固定大小的集合(capped collection),其最大大小为5MB。 #### 三、插入数据 在 MongoDB 中插入数据可以通过 `insertOne()` 和 `insertMany()` 方法来完成。这两个方法分别用于插入单个文档和多个文档,允许你将 JSON 格式的数据添加到指定的集合中。 **示例代码**: ```javascript db.mycollection.insertOne({ name: John Doe, age: 30 }); db.mycollection.insertMany([ { name: Jane Doe, age: 28 }, { name: Tom Smith, age: 35 } ]); ``` #### 四、查询数据 查询数据是 MongoDB 最常用的功能之一。MongoDB 使用基于 JSON 的查询语言,这使得查询非常灵活和强大。你可以使用 `find()` 方法来检索满足特定条件的文档。 **示例代码**: ```javascript db.mycollection.find({ age: { $gte: 30 } }); db.mycollection.find({}, { name: 1, _id: 0 }); ``` #### 五、更新数据 更新数据可以通过 `updateOne()`、`updateMany()` 或 `replaceOne()` 方法来完成。这些方法允许你根据查询条件找到文档,并对其进行修改或替换。 **示例代码**: ```javascript db.mycollection.updateOne({ age: 30 }, { $set: { name: New Name } }); db.mycollection.replaceOne({ age: 30 }, { name: Replaced Name, age: 30 }); ``` #### 六、删除数据 删除数据可以通过 `deleteOne()` 或 `deleteMany()` 方法来完成。这些方法允许你根据查询条件移除匹配的文档。 **示例代码**: ```javascript db.mycollection.deleteOne({ age: 30 }); db.mycollection.deleteMany({ age: 30 }); ``` #### 七、其他高级功能 除了基本操作外,MongoDB 还提供了许多高级功能,如索引、聚合框架和事务处理等。 - **索引**:可以提高查询效率。 - **聚合框架**:用于执行复杂的查询和数据分析任务。 - **事务处理**:确保数据的一致性和完整性。 #### 八、注意事项 在执行删除操作时务必谨慎。例如,`drop()` 方法用于移除集合,而 `dropDatabase()` 方法则会删除整个数据库。这些操作一旦执行,数据将无法恢复。对于更复杂的操作,MongoDB 提供了丰富的 API 和驱动程序来方便地与其它编程语言进行集成。 通过上述内容可以看出 MongoDB 为管理和操作数据提供了一套完整的工具集,并且非常适合需要高性能、高可用性和灵活的数据模型的应用场景。
  • MongoDB.doc
    优质
    本文档为初学者提供全面的MongoDB数据库基础知识和实用操作技巧,涵盖数据模型、查询语言及常用命令等核心内容。 ### MongoDB 数据库基本操作 #### 一、连接 MongoDB MongoDB 是一款流行的 NoSQL 数据库,主要用于处理非结构化或半结构化数据。为了与 MongoDB 数据库进行交互,首先需要建立连接。有两种主要的方式可以实现这一点: 1. **通过 MongoDB Shell 连接**: - **基本连接命令**:只需输入 `mongo` 即可启动 MongoDB Shell 并连接到默认的本地实例。 - **指定主机和端口连接**:如果你需要连接到特定的主机和端口,可以使用以下命令: ```bash mongo --host localhost --port 27017 -u username -p password --authenticationDatabase admin myDatabase ``` 其中: - `--host localhost`:指定了主机地址为 localhost。 - `--port 27017`:指定了 MongoDB 服务监听的端口为 27017。 - `-u username` 和 `-p password`:分别指定了用户名和密码。 - `--authenticationDatabase admin`:指定了认证数据库为 admin。 - `myDatabase`:指定了连接的目标数据库。 2. **使用 MongoDB 驱动程序连接**: - **Python 中的 pymongo**:Python 社区广泛使用的 MongoDB 客户端库。 ```python from pymongo import MongoClient client = MongoClient(localhost, 27017) db = client[myDatabase] ``` #### 二、创建数据库 在 MongoDB 中,当向集合中插入第一条文档时,相应的数据库会自动创建。但是,你也可以显式地创建一个数据库: ```javascript use myDatabase; ``` #### 三、显示所有数据库 使用以下命令可以列出当前 MongoDB 实例中的所有数据库: ```javascript show dbs; ``` #### 四、选择数据库 选择一个数据库以便执行后续操作,例如插入、查询等: ```javascript use myDatabase; ``` #### 五、插入文档 在 MongoDB 中,文档存储在集合中。可以通过以下方法将文档插入集合: 1. **插入单个文档**: ```javascript db.myCollection.insertOne({ name: John, age: 30 }); ``` 2. **插入多个文档**: ```javascript db.myCollection.insertMany([ { name: Alice, age: 25 }, { name: Bob, age: 35 } ]); ``` #### 六、查找文档 使用 `find()` 方法来查找集合中的文档: 1. **查找所有文档**: ```javascript db.myCollection.find(); ``` 2. **根据条件查找文档**: ```javascript db.myCollection.find({ name: John }); ``` #### 七、更新文档 使用 `updateOne()`、`updateMany()` 或 `replaceOne()` 方法来修改文档: 1. **更新符合条件的第一个文档**: ```javascript db.myCollection.updateOne( { name: John }, { $set: { age: 31 } } ); ``` 2. **更新所有符合条件的文档**: ```javascript db.myCollection.updateMany( { name: John }, { $set: { age: 31 } } ); ``` #### 八、删除文档 使用 `deleteOne()` 或 `deleteMany()` 方法来移除文档: 1. **删除符合条件的第一个文档**: ```javascript db.myCollection.deleteOne({ name: John }); ``` 2. **删除所有符合条件的文档**: ```javascript db.myCollection.deleteMany({ age: { $lt: 30 } }); ``` #### 九、创建索引 索引可以显著提高查询性能。使用 `createIndex()` 方法创建索引: ```javascript db.myCollection.createIndex({ name: 1 }); // 在 name 字段上创建一个升序索引 ``` #### 十、聚合 聚合框架允许对数据进行分组和汇总: ```javascript db.myCollection.aggregate([ { $group: { _id: $name, count: { $sum: 1 } } } ]); // 按 name 字段分组,并计算每个组的文档数 ``` #### 十一、退出 MongoDB Shell 完成操作后,可以使用以下命令退出 MongoDB Shell: ```bash exit ``` 以上是 MongoDB 数据库的基本操作介绍。此外,MongoDB 还提供了许多高级特性,包括但不限于事务支持、分片、复制集等,可以满足更复杂的应用场景需求。
  • Mirth平台.docx
    优质
    本手册为《Mirth数据平台操作指南》,详细介绍了Mirth连接器的配置、消息路由及管理等核心功能的操作方法,旨在帮助用户快速掌握并有效使用该平台。 医院端使用的集成平台Mirth支持多种通讯协议,包括HL7、HTTP和SOCKET,并且能够与各种数据库进行集成。
  • 人大金仓(Kingbase7D)新手.docx
    优质
    该文档为人大会计软件数据库Kingbase7D的新手入门教程,详细介绍了Kingbase7D的基本操作和使用方法,帮助初学者快速上手。 人大金仓数据库(Kingbase7d)是一款国产的高性能、高可靠性的关系型数据库管理系统,在政府和企业等领域得到广泛应用。本指南旨在介绍Kingbase7d的基本操作步骤,包括安装、卸载及初始化等过程,以帮助初学者快速上手。 1. 数据库安装 - 安装过程中需使用管理员权限运行安装程序(如setup.bat或install.exe)。 - 同意许可协议,并选择完全安装模式进行安装。 - 若在安装时遇到依赖插件缺失的问题,则可以从安装包中找到并执行相关文件。 - 通常,软件包内已包含授权文件,请指定数据库的安装路径及远程管理账号和密码,默认为krms。 - 建议手动初始化以减少出错可能性。完成后,可在开始菜单里找到相关的管理工具。 2. 数据库卸载 - 卸载时需选择相应的选项并确认操作,根据需要可能还需重启系统来完成整个过程的卸载步骤。 3. 数据库初始化 - 使用数据库提供的初始化工具启动相应过程。 - 此阶段中,请为每个新的实例指定数据目录,并配置管理员账户信息如用户名和密码等关键设置。 - 可设定要创建的具体数据库名称、字符集编码,以及所需类型的数据库。 - 为了提高兼容性,在处理SQL语句时建议将大小写不敏感选项设为开启状态。 - 根据业务需求调整存储空间等相关参数,并确认初始化配置无误后进行实例命名和监听端口的设置。 4. 关键知识点 - 数据库实例:数据库系统的运行版本,每个可以对应一个或多个实际使用的数据库环境。 - 授权文件:用于验证软件合法性的文档,确保系统能够正常运作。 - 初始化过程:创建新数据库及其配置的过程,包括账户、权限和字符集等设置的初始化工作。 - 大小写不敏感选项:一种数据库配置项,使查询时忽略SQL语句中的大小写差异。 - 管理工具:用于连接、查询及管理资源的一系列客户端软件。 通过以上步骤的学习与实践操作,用户能够掌握人大金仓数据库(Kingbase7d)的基础功能。进一步深入学习则需要了解关于SQL语言、备份恢复以及性能优化等方面的知识点以全面掌控数据库管理系统。